Transaction f7afaa180ce2b4523ec5b00835c1093d749a6c26bf817d81fbd519ac1707344a
1 Input
1 Output
-
f7afaa180ce2b4523ec5b00835c1093d749a6c26bf817d81fbd519ac1707344a:0
- value
- 304391931
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c0c3ba895dbf43e20d4f4090f5a56d0eaa4c1971 OP_EQUAL
- address
- 3KGG8qiii2pcFDTfeg3Pqb9XwR9rcoX44A